The Chicago Bears have signed QB Todd Collins to a one-year contract. Terms of the deal were not disclosed. Collins has completed 381 of 674 passing attempts (56.6 percent) for 4,479 yards, 22 touchdowns and 19 interceptions to compile a 76.0 passer rating in 47 games (20 starts) with the Buffalo Bills, Kansas City Chiefs and Washington Redskins. Collins was originally drafted in the second round (45th overall) of the 1995 NFL Draft by the Buffalo Bills out of the University of Michigan.
